Lyin' crouched down,
in bush covered ground,
I watch, without movement or sound;
surveying all where I lay.
Young gazelles near
with no measure of fear,
they run, jump jump run 'round in play

Lie in the winds
masks scent held within,
I stalk, tensed - primed to begin
classic Darwinian strife.
One gazelle's fate
seals as he breaks too late,
then runs, jump jump runs for his life

Lion's teeth gnash,
claws extend, grip the grass;
I strike, my intent to end fast
the kill with a victory roar
Trapped gazelle's flight
yields a one-sided fight.
Now he runs, jump jump runs nevermore
